If you love jazz music with a South African flavor, you should check out Pops Mohamed ft Morris Goldberg - Sophiatown Society (1991). This album is a tribute to the vibrant and multicultural neighborhood of Sophiatown, which was destroyed by the apartheid regime in the 1950s. Pops Mohamed is a master of traditional African instruments, such as the kora, the mbira, and the kalimba. Morris Goldberg is a saxophonist and clarinetist who grew up in Cape Town and played with legends like Hugh Masekela and Miriam Makeba. Together, they create a fusion of jazz and African rhythms that is both nostalgic and uplifting. Sophiatown Society is a musical journey that celebrates the spirit of resistance and resilience in South African history and culture.
